Understanding MgF2 single crystal windows starts with acknowledging their unique structure. Magnesium fluoride (MgF2) possesses a single crystalline form that enhances its optical clarity and durability. This unique structure allows the windows to transmit a broad range of wavelengths while minimizing absorption and scattering losses, making them ideal for various optical applications.

Advantages of MgF2 Single Crystal Windows

  • High Transparency: MgF2 exhibits excellent transmission across ultraviolet (UV) to infrared (IR) wavelengths, which makes it suitable for high-performance optics.
  • Durability: The hardness of the crystal makes it resistant to scratching and environmental damage, ensuring longevity.
  • Low Dispersion: MgF2 has a low dispersion rate, which minimizes chromatic aberration in optical systems.
  • Light Weight: This material is lighter than many alternatives, facilitating easier handling and integration into different devices.

Disadvantages of MgF2 Single Crystal Windows

  • Cost: The manufacturing process of high-quality MgF2 can be more expensive compared to other materials like glass.
  • Brittleness: Although they are durable, MgF2 single crystal windows can be brittle, requiring careful handling to avoid breakage.
  • Limited Availability: Not all optical suppliers carry this specific single crystal variety, which may affect accessibility for some applications.

Comparative Analysis

When comparing MgF2 single crystal windows to alternatives like fused silica or BK7 glass, several differences emerge. For instance, while fused silica is known for its excellent thermal stability and resilience to high temperatures, MgF2 provides superior UV transparency. BK7 glass, while being less expensive, does not match the low dispersion properties of MgF2, potentially leading to optical distortions in sensitive applications.

Maintenance and Practical Tips

To ensure the longevity and optimal performance of MgF2 single crystal windows, consider the following maintenance tips:

  • Regular Cleaning: Use a soft, lint-free cloth or lens tissue along with appropriate optical cleaning solutions to remove dust or smudges.
  • Storage: Store windows in protective cases to prevent scratches and environmental damage.
  • Safe Handling: Always handle with care, using gloves when possible to avoid transferring oils from your skin.
